Pet Sematary (film)

1989 film by Mary Lambert

Pet Sematary is a 1989 film about a young Maine family and a terrible secret that holds the power of life after death. When tragedy strikes, the threat of that power soon becomes undeniable.

Directed by Mary Lambert. Written by Stephen King, based on his novel.
